Introduction

Throughout this assignment I will carry out an analysis of a one of my matches that I used in the notational analysis to try and identify my strengths and weaknesses. Firstly I will show the match from the notational analysis assignment then analysis this match under the four components of performance to identify the strengths and weaknesses. I will focus on the four components of performance when judging my performance in order to identify my strengths and weaknesses. The four components of performance are: physiological, technical, tactical and psychological. I will also compare my own my own strengths and weaknesses to other elite performers in Gaelic Football and draw up conclusion from this. After the end of this assignment I will draw up an action of what I am going to do to try improve on my weaknesses and to maintain my strengths at the best of their ability.

With regards to the physiological component of performance I will look how I coped physically with the match with regards to my fitness, if I was physically able to dominate my opponent and others, if I was able to meet the physical demands expected of me regarding my positional play, if I tired towards the end of the match and my ability to recover from intense periods of activity.

With regards to the technical component of performance I will look at my ability to perform the core skills in Gaelic Football with particular attention to the skills used in assignment 1, how well my techniques held under pressure, how well my specific positional skills impacted upon the success of the team, the technical elements that were unsuccessful, and what I observed from other performers in terms of technical proficiencies.
